    About Gascoyne

    Gascoyne offers a distinctive and grounded choice for parents drawn to names with a deep sense of place and history. Evoking images of the lush, southwestern French region of Gascony, it carries an earthy charm and an aristocratic, almost literary, echo. This is a name that doesn't shout for attention but quietly commands it, perfect for those seeking something truly rare and sophisticated without being ostentatious. Unlike many place-based names that have become common, Gascoyne retains a unique mystique, hinting at ancient lineages and a connection to a specific, beautiful corner of the world.

    Frequently Asked Questions About Gascoyne

    What is the origin of the name Gascoyne?

    Gascoyne is of Old French origin, meaning "from Gascony," referring to the historical region in southwestern France.
